Warning Signs You Need Aquarium Leak Water Removal

Catching the signs of an aquarium leak early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Don’t ignore these warning signs, act fast to prevent further damage.

Dripping or Running Water

If you notice dripping or running water from your aquarium, it’s likely that a leak has occurred. Act quickly to reduce water damage and prevent further leaks.

Musty Odors or Unusual Smells

Strong musty odors or unusual smells emanating from your aquarium can show a leak. Clean and disinfect the area immediately to prevent mold growth.

Water Stains or Warping

Water stains or warping on surrounding surfaces can show that a leak has occurred. Call a professional to assess the damage and perform necessary repairs.

Increased Humidity or Condensation

Increased humidity or condensation around your aquarium can show a leak. Act quickly to prevent mold growth and further damage.

Unusual Aquarium Behavior

Unusual aquarium behavior, such as sudden water level changes or equipment malfunction, can show a leak. Call a professional to assess the situation and perform necessary repairs.

Aquarium Leak Water Removal Cost in Royal Palm Beach, FL

The cost of Aquarium Leak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Royal Palm Beach, FL. These estimates are based on our experience and should be used as a rough guide only.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Small aquarium leak removal $200 – $1,000 Size of aquarium, severity of leak, and surrounding damage
Large aquarium leak removal $1,000 – $5,000 Size of aquarium, severity of leak, and surrounding damage
Water damage in surrounding areas $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
Sanitizing and disinfecting $100 – $500 Size of affected area and severity of contamination
Equipment rental and usage $50 – $200 Size of affected area and equipment requirements
